About Jinlong Li

Jinlong Li is a scholar working on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Organic Chemistry and Electrochemistry, having authored 141 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(60 papers),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(37 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(21 papers), TiO2 Photocatalysis and Solar Cells (14 papers), Electrochemical Analysis and Applications (14 papers), Molecular Sensors and Ion Detection (11 papers), Nanomaterials for catalytic reactions (11 papers) and Gas Sensing Nanomaterials and Sensors (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(1.8k citations), Electrochemistry (209 citations), Materials Chemistry (1.5k citations), Bioengineering (140 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.1k citations). Jinlong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Iran. Frequent co-authors include Guozhe Sui, Dongxuan Guo, Dong‐Feng Chai, Rongping Xu, Hong Yao, Ze Luo, Yan Zhuang, Shuang Liang, Xue Yang and Dongxuan Guo.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Colloid and Interface Science, Journal of Nanoscience and Nanotechnology, Journal of environmental chemical engineering, Ionics and New Journal of Chemistry.
